How Many Days to Spend in Seminyak, Bali?
Seminyak, located on the beautiful island of Bali, is a popular destination known for its upscale resorts, vibrant nightlife, and stunning beaches. To truly experience what Seminyak has to offer, a stay of about 3 to 4 days is ideal.
This duration allows visitors to explore the area's diverse attractions and engage in various activities. Here are some must-do activities during your stay:
Relax at Seminyak Beach
Spend some time unwinding on Seminyak Beach, where you can sunbathe, swim, or enjoy water sports. The beach is famous for its breathtaking sunsets, so don’t miss the opportunity to watch the sun dip below the horizon.
Visit Beach Clubs
Experience the vibrant beach club scene at places like Potato Head Beach Club and KU DE TA. These venues offer delicious food, refreshing cocktails, and a lively atmosphere perfect for socializing and enjoying the beautiful ocean views.
Indulge in Spa Treatments
Bali is renowned for its luxury spas. Treat yourself to a traditional Balinese massage or rejuvenating spa treatment at one of the many spas in Seminyak, such as Bodyworks or Prana Spa. This is a perfect way to relax and unwind during your vacation.
Explore Local Cuisine
Seminyak boasts an impressive culinary scene. Savor local flavors at popular restaurants like Bambu, Sarong, or La Lucciola. Don’t forget to try traditional Balinese dishes, such as Nasi Goreng and Babi Guling.
Shop at Seminyak Village
For those interested in shopping, Seminyak Village is a great place to find unique Balinese souvenirs, clothing, and artisan crafts. Strolling through the shops and boutiques is a delightful way to spend an afternoon.
Visit Cultural Sites
Take some time to explore cultural attractions such as the Petitenget Temple, a beautiful sea temple that offers insight into Bali’s spiritual traditions. It’s a serene spot for reflection and photography.
Take Day Trips
If you have extra time, consider taking day trips to nearby attractions. Visit Tanah Lot Temple, perched on a rocky outcrop overlooking the ocean, or explore the artistic heart of Ubud, known for its lush rice terraces, art galleries, and vibrant markets.
In summary, spending 3 to 4 days in Seminyak strikes the perfect balance between relaxation, exploration, and cultural immersion. With a variety of activities ranging from beach lounging and spa indulgence to culinary adventures and cultural excursions, Seminyak offers a little something for everyone, making it an ideal getaway for anyone looking to experience the best of Bali.
